What's Included in Basic Painting Contractor Services?
Essential painting contractor services commonly cover an array of basic duties designed to guarantee a seamless and successful painting process. These services often begin with a thorough consultation to assess the client's needs and preferences. Following this, the specialist will condition the surfaces, which involves cleaning, sanding, and repairing any flaws to assure ideal paint adhesion.
Next, the professional typically provides the use of premium paint, assuring uniform coverage and a high-quality result. This can involve the use of primer coats as necessary, especially for surfaces requiring extra attention. Basic services also generally cover the covering of surrounding areas with drop cloths, painter's tape, and protective materials to prevent accidental damage.
At the end of the project, the contractor will clean the job site after finishing the job, clearing away all debris and assuring that the work area is left spotless. Overall, these essential offerings are the cornerstone additional information of a thoroughly completed painting endeavor.

Hidden Costs to Watch Out For in Painting Contracts
A large number of homeowners fail to notice hidden costs when signing painting agreements, which can lead to unexpected expenses. Commonly encountered hidden fees consist of additional charges for surface preparation, such as sanding or priming, which may not be included in the initial estimate. Property owners must also watch out for charges connected to correcting current surface issues, since these can accumulate rapidly if they are not clarified from the start.
In addition, certain contracts might fail to include all required materials, such as caulking or specialty paints, which could increase the final bill. Licensing fees, most notably for exterior painting jobs, may also come as a surprise to clients. Lastly, overtime charges should be factored in if the project extends beyond the original timeline. Being aware of these hidden expenses helps homeowners plan more effectively and prevent overspending.
Painting Project Budgeting: Smart and Effective Strategies
Planning the budget for a painting project necessitates detailed planning to make certain that costs are kept in check and desired outcomes are realized. To start the budgeting process, homeowners should establish a clear budget based on the scope of work and desired outcomes. Investigating typical costs per square foot in their region can offer a practical financial guideline.
Next, it is vital to secure a number of bids from established contractors, confirming that each bid provides a thorough breakdown of labor, materials, and any supplementary costs. This transparency allows for thorough comparisons and can highlight potential savings.
Furthermore, homeowners should establish a emergency fund to handle unanticipated costs that can emerge during the project. Emphasizing necessary work over ornamental improvements can also assist with maintaining the spending limit. By implementing these approaches, individuals can optimize their home improvement project and reach favorable outcomes without monetary stress.

Which Questions Should You Ask Your Painting Contractor?
How can homeowners guarantee they hire the right painting contractor? An excellent strategy is to ask carefully chosen questions that highlight the contractor's credentials and methods. Homeowners are advised to verify the contractor's licensing and insurance details, making sure they are safeguarded from any unforeseen damages. Asking for references from previous clients can provide insights into the contractor's reliability and work quality.
In addition, it's important to address the details of the job, including deadlines and resources to be employed. Clients should request a thorough written estimate that lists costs, preventing any unexpected fees. Queries regarding the service provider's setup and tidying processes can reflect their expertise.
Furthermore, property owners should explore the professional's coverage on materials and labor alike, ensuring confidence for any future concerns. Through examining these important factors, homeowners can make informed decisions and choose a professional that meets their specific needs and standards.

What Is the Standard Timeframe for a Painting Project?
The typical duration required for a painting project varies, generally ranging from a single week to two weeks. Elements that affect this duration include the scope of the project, preparation needed for the surfaces, and the weather conditions that influence exterior painting work.
Do Touch-Up Services Come Included Once the Work Is Complete?
In most cases, touch-up services are not part of the standard package once a project is finished. Nevertheless, many contractors offer them as an additional service, ensuring clients can maintain their paintwork's quality and appearance over time, subject to specific agreements between parties.
In What Ways Do Weather Conditions Influence Painting Schedules?
Weather conditions greatly impact painting schedules; precipitation, excessive moisture, or harsh temperatures may cause project delays. Contractors must monitor forecasts and adjust timelines accordingly to ensure optimal conditions for paint application and drying.
